Transaction 0188c749be89e41b92c68e3b4b99459b28fa114db3b8a63bc8bdd76be577941f

6 Input
2 Outputs
  • 0188c749be89e41b92c68e3b4b99459b28fa114db3b8a63bc8bdd76be577941f:0
  • value  17869450
    address  3L9hpDCh45XgMTCJDuGBZjuCCfXDYJa2qU
  • 0188c749be89e41b92c68e3b4b99459b28fa114db3b8a63bc8bdd76be577941f:1
  • value  999931268
    address  3Ph9Cn5UXDip5pN7NdXfcehxEjELSsNzrP